Note: You may reprint this cartoon provided you link back to this source.
Update by Brian: This is the crazy conspiracy theory voiced by MP David Anderson in the UK House of Commons during the debate on whether the UK should fight in Iraq.
More results...
Note: You may reprint this cartoon provided you link back to this source.
Update by Brian: This is the crazy conspiracy theory voiced by MP David Anderson in the UK House of Commons during the debate on whether the UK should fight in Iraq.